Subject
Receive and file a summary report of the Yolo County District Attorney's Community Prosecutor Program. (No general fund impact) (Reisig)
Recommended Action
Receive and file a summary report of the Yolo County District Attorney's Community Prosecutor Program. From January 1, 2020 to June 30, 2021, these activities were funded by the JAG 2017 Local Solicitation in the amount of $41,266 and JAG 2019 Local Solicitation in the amount of $33,096.

Reason for Recommended Action/Background
The Yolo County District Attorney's office is providing a summary of activities involving the Community Prosecutor Program, which was started using Edward Byrne Memorial Justice Assistance Grant funds. We are providing this summary as a requirement to close the grant with the Department of Justice.
Grant funds were used to fund the Community Prosecutor Program from January 1,2020 to June 30, 2021. This program involves 3 Deputy District Attorneys with one assigned to Woodland, one assigned to Davis, and one assigned to West Sacramento. The attached summary will outline just some of the activities each prosecutor is performing in these cities.
The District Attorney's Office no longer receives these grant funds but continues to be dedicated to the Community Prosecutor Program as it has been very successful.

Collaborations (including Board advisory groups and external partner agencies)
The District Attorney's office is collaborating with the communities of Woodland, Davis and West Sacramento as well as the police departments in each of those cities.
